back in high school and college I built a mini park at my parents house, it was lighted too! I had a 3' gap jump, a 3' kicker, and a 8' rail. That was a looong time ago:) We had to build an 8 foot tall start ramp because the hill in the backyard wasn't steep enough to get going fast enough to get much air. ahh.. the good old days!
